    About 12 hours to teardown, about the same to put back together.... many parts and pieces were bagged and marked that I did. $1080 at this point to the paint shop, but have a few orange peel issues to be resolved as yet. Painter says all in the clearcoat and is normal, waiting for his callback to get it finished so I can complete. Probably would choose a different painter if doing again. Hopefully he is 100% correct and I will be happy in the end.

    Quote Originally Posted by Greg O View Post
    It looks awesome. Would you do it again or would you pay someone to do it.
    I regretted getting into the teardown because of the amount of pieces, but when putting back together they actually fell into place much easier than I thought. Use many ziplock bags, be excessive and mark them. I took pieces to a paint shop and would never attemp to paint myself. I would tear apart again if needed without fear now. It is good to know how to get into the bike for many things if ever needed again. I changed air filter since it was only a few more steps also.
